'best oral sex' search - 2706 results

  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
 26:20  16445
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
 6:24  2197
 8:32  15433
 8:47  14939
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
 6:37  2211
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
 22:07  6606
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
 5:10  11727
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
 5:00  8097
 10:06  2165
  •  
  •  
  •  
  •  
  •  
  •  
  •  
  •  
 7:39  800